Sienna to compete in summer internationals
After months of juggling training and schoolwork, while going back and forth between the Island and the UK through the pandemic, one of the Island's up-and-coming hockey stars has been selected for England's U16s squad.
Sienna Dunn will represent England in this summer's internationals.
The Valkyrs player has been on the England Hockey Pathway for more than three years.
Sienna's premier match with the squad will be on 5 June against Nottingham Uni.
Over the next two months, she'll also go up against the Welsh and Scottish national U16s sides.
